    I just got in from a three hour sit. I had been in my Viper for a few minutes when I realized I was hearing a soft repeating sound under my stand. It was too steady to be anything alive, so I looked and my hydration bladder was leaking and water was dripping from my fanny pack. This would normally be no big deal, but my iPhone 3GS I had in a separate pouch got soaked and is ruined.:cry:

    About a half hour before first light a doe and a fawn showed up and I got to sit and watch them feed for a half hour 15 yards from me. Lucky for that old girl I wasn't after does today. Still it was a great experience just watching them.
